自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(20)
  • 收藏
  • 关注

原创 超宽带被动单光子成像 论文解读(Passive Ultra-Wideband Single-Photon Imaging)

当前高速成像的基本法则是:场景变化越快,就需要越多的光线来精确成像才不会有过多的噪声和运动模糊,所以在低通量环境无法实现。需要操作相机和信号源之间的同步频率,使用相同的重复频率成像。捕捉超快事件的同时无法同时捕捉较慢事件,因为同步周期是无法准确捕获事件的边界。时间在同步周期结束,在较长时间跨度内发生的任何事情都会被模糊化。简单来说,在低光条件下,现有的单光子相机的光通量估计技术无法适用于秒到皮秒级时间尺度的成像。因此本文开发了一种基于随机微积分(stochastic calculus)和。

2023-10-10 16:56:52 189 1

原创 AlexNet 论文解读 - ImageNet Classification with Deep Convolutional Neural Networks

提出的AlexNet基于卷积神经网络,限定了层数,提出激活函数ReLUReLUReLU和局部反应归一化方法LRNLRNLRN,使用数据处理、DropoutDropoutDropout等方法应对过拟合。

2023-10-05 17:34:33 225

原创 VGG Net 论文解读 - Very Deep Convolutional Networks for Large-scale Image Recognition

本文基于现有的卷积神经网络模型基础上,对其模型结构进行优化。本文所做的优化是增加模型深度(Depth),即增加更多的卷积层。而使用3x3的小卷积和可以使得高深度模型中数据的规模不会快速减小(图像上表现为不会过于降低分辨率)。改进后的模型在图像识别任务上有前所未有的精度,在2014年ImageNet挑战赛中获得了头把交椅。

2023-09-29 23:02:28 125 1

原创 Transformer 模型论文解读 - Attention Is All You Need

对于解决序列转导问题(常用的有语言建模、机器翻译、语音识别等) ,当前较为流行的方法是使用递归神经网络(特别是长短时记忆/门控递归神经网络)and这些任务的完成本质上使用的是注意力机制Attention使用神经网络进行注意力机制的计算受到顺序计算的限制(前馈传播),无法使用并行计算,即使使用因子分解和条件计算也不能更快的提高性能。因此引入模型。完全依赖于注意力机制,绘制输入输出的全局依赖关系。注意力机制:(即为该元素和前后文之间的关系)允许模型在特定位置生成输出时将注意力集中在输入序列的不同部分。

2023-09-24 15:24:57 119 1

原创 从⌈AcWing3752⌋看数位dp

给定一个整数K和一个长度为N的字符串S。已知,字符串S是由前K个小写字母组成。NSK由于满足条件的字符串数量可能很大,所以输出对10e97取模后的答案。第一行包含整数T,表示共有T组测试数据。每组数据第一行包含两个整数N和K。第二行包含一个长度为N的由小写字母组成的字符串S。每组数据输出一个结果,每个结果占一行。结果表示为Case #x: y,其中x为组别编号(从 1 开始),y为对1097取模后的答案。

2023-08-08 15:40:56 123

原创 MIPS-CPU31 Datapath Design methodology

MIPS-CPU31 Datapath Design methodology。

2023-05-23 21:04:37 282

原创 Ubuntu (Linux) Neo4j-5.6 Disposition

github。

2023-05-17 22:10:12 116

原创 Numpy 1.2+(Scipy) 矩阵运算与图像处理

numpy库是python中的基础数学计算模块,主要以矩阵运算为主;scipy基于numpy提供高阶抽象和物理模型。本文使用版本,该版本相对于1.1不再支持scipy.misc等模块,故推荐使用Pillow库中的相关函数代替。python #命令行进入py环境 >> > import numpy >> > numpy.__version__直接使用array。

2023-04-14 10:42:52 302

原创 贪心算法理论解

贪心算法,顾名思义就是贪得当前情况下的最优解(局部最优解),在某些情况下,每次的选择如果都依赖于前面的依次选择而不受后续操作的影响,局部最优解组成全局最优解(最优子结构),就可以用贪心法求解。...

2022-07-20 23:48:55 346

原创 排序与检索(归并/快排/二分)

说到排序,学过STL的应该知道sort/stable_sort(后者可以使相同值的元素位置不改变,所以更“稳定”)。如果使用现成的排序函数,当然可以用选择排序/冒泡排序,但是其运算复杂度是极高的(O(n^2)),相对高效的排序算法有归并排序/快速排序和二分查找。...

2022-07-19 23:31:52 198

原创 路径寻找问题(状态空间搜索)

ACM学习笔记DAY18路径寻找问题(状态空间搜索)和上一小节的回溯法有很大的不同回溯法有明确的限制条件,只需找出满足条件下的一个解/所有解,也就是说这个相对明确的限制条件是回溯法得以“终止深究而回溯”的判定标准;而状态空间搜索就要模糊的多,一般是要找到一个从初始状态到终止状态的最优路径,而不是像回溯法一样找一个符合要求的解,而且“最优”是同类间的比较而非某些限制条件所规定。...

2022-07-15 23:56:37 427

原创 简单枚举 / 枚举排列

来到《算法竞赛入门经典》第七章《暴力枚举法》,提出的是暴力“列举”出所有可能性并一一试验的方法。目录1 简单枚举2 枚举排列2.1 生成1~n的排列2.2 生成可重集的排列2.3 解答树2.4 下一个排列简单枚举就是枚举一些例如整数、子串的简单类型。但是如果拿到题目直接上手枚举,可能会导致枚举次数过多(甚至引起TLE)。因此在枚举前先要进行分析。比如例题 除法(Division,Uva 725):对于这道题大多数人的思路是直接对abcde和fghij进行0~9的枚举,但是这样会导致枚举次数过多。所以可以从两

2022-07-10 23:08:50 1627

原创 图论 Graph theory

DFS种子填充,BFS最短路树,拓补排序,欧拉回路,表达式树,有根树,最短路(Dijkstra / Bellman-ford / Floyd-Warshall),最小生成树(Kruskal),并查集和树不同,图(Graph)结构常用来存储逻辑关系为“多对多”的数据。

2022-07-07 23:37:57 554 1

原创 树和二叉树 (Tree & Binary Tree)

二叉树是一种特殊的数据结构,以树为基础,每个节点有且只有两个子节点。二叉树(Binary Tree)要么为空,要么由根节点(root)、左子树(left subtree)和右子树(right subtree)组成,而左右子树分别也都是二叉树;计算机内的树“倒置”——根在上,叶子在下。树和二叉树唯一的区别是每个节点不一定只有两棵子树 。不管是树还是二叉树,每个非根节点都有一个父节点(father)

2022-07-04 23:04:59 1041

原创 简单介绍C++大整数类

比如字符串是字符“1234”的组合,通过上述步骤var中得到的是真正int型1234。众所周知有符号的int型最大数据为2147483647(一共10位),所以取BASE为8位,且代码保证进入vector的数据都小于BASE,所以一定不会超限。,作用是将string类型的第一个元素值返回,达到的是一个将C++风格字符串转换为C风格的字符数组的效果。,表示取出原字符串中下标从start开始的长度为n的子字符串,返回值同样是string。同理,取WIDTH为8保证了每一次只录入长度≤8的数据,小于int。

2022-07-02 21:28:00 1849

原创 STL常用容器及算法介绍

STL指的是C++标准模板库(Standard Template Library),本文介绍常用算法及容器。

2022-06-29 17:25:22 1599 3

原创 C方式格式化输入输出(自行复习用)

格式字符分为两种基本格式字符和附加格式字符。d,i带符号的十进制形式整数(符号带-,整数不带+)o八进制无符号形式输出整数(不带前导0,因为只输出最基本的内容)x,X十六进制无符号形式输出整数(不带前导0x)u十进制无符号形式输出整数c字符形式输出(一个字符)s输出一个字符串f以小数形式输出浮点数e,E以指数形式输出浮点数(科学计数法)g,G在 f , e 中选择宽度较短的形式输出浮点数int m = 10;//输出:10 12 a 10。

2022-02-11 14:46:19 4056

原创 C/C++字符数组的输入输出方式详解(自行复习用)

字符是C/C++读入数据最主要的类型。本篇将介绍单个字符数组/多个字符串及二维数组的输入输出方式与相关函数。

2022-02-09 22:55:48 19457 2

原创 C/C++常用字符串处理函数详解 及 手动替代实现(自行复习用)

当字符串中有多个尾零,一般只处理到第一个尾零部分处理函数中,n超过截取串的总串长,就取整串返回值:strlen / strcmp 系列为整型数;strcpy / strcat 系列为字符数组(包括部分处理的衍生函数)

2022-02-08 17:39:49 1105 1

原创 浅谈前端开发调试工具Chrome DevTools的使用

字节跳动青训营学习笔记,介绍前端开发调试工具Chrome DevTools的多界面功能和详细使用方法。初学者原创,如有错误请及时指正。

2022-01-21 21:36:49 1498 3

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除